我有一些方法使用了一些应该在朂后关闭的资源并且方法本身和资源关闭可能会抛出一切,包括异常一些运行时异常甚至错误等IO连接(通常情况下继承Throwable OOM的所有内容)。我想在不丢失信息的情况下处理所有异常并向客户端发送/抛出最重要的异常(假设运行时异常/错误?)这是我使用的模式(它是java 1.5所以我不能使鼡资源功能1.7):
的最佳方法。但它不处理未经检查的异常(我是否需要处理它们)有没有可能丢失有价值的信息?在大多数例子中我没有发現任何关于Errors / RuntimeExcpetions的特殊事情,但我希望他们能够记录下来有更好的方法吗?也许我应该构建一个更复杂的链式异常来保持信息的紧凑性
java程序直接运行没有问题但是debug就囿错误,
在eclipse中debug程序报错而且程序启动不起来,debug报错如下:
版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。